EDIFICE is a regional contractor head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ina with offices in Greenville and Charleston, South Carolina. Since its inception in 1978, Edifice has grown to become one of the leading commercial contractors in the Southeast and is an Engineering News-Record(ENR) top 400 U.S. general contractor. Edifice has a well-balanced team of experienced employees – each bringing a certain area of expertise to the table including project management and supervision for pre-construction and construction management services.    Edifice has a diverse portfolio (K-12, higher education, municipal, industrial, faith-based, medical office, senior living, office, corporate interiors, entertainment) of projects ranging from complex ...
